Sports venue
The Estadio Municipal de Santo Domingo is a multi-use in , . It is currently used mostly for football matches and is the current home ground to Segunda B football team, Club Deportivo El Ejido since 2012. is situated 2½ km southeast of PR-A 230 Sendero de las Palomas.
